diff --git a/superset/daos/dashboard.py b/superset/daos/dashboard.py index 69169e1d02b3..61229d057065 100644 --- a/superset/daos/dashboard.py +++ b/superset/daos/dashboard.py @@ -63,8 +63,6 @@ def get_by_id_or_slug(cls, id_or_slug: int | str) -> Dashboard: query = ( db.session.query(Dashboard) .filter(id_or_slug_filter(id_or_slug)) - .outerjoin(Slice, Dashboard.slices) - .outerjoin(Slice.table) .outerjoin(Dashboard.owners) .outerjoin(Dashboard.roles) )